The Opportunity:

As a Science Technician, you will play a vital role in supporting the Science department by preparing practicals and resources that enhance curriculum delivery for Key Stages 3-5. This is an excellent opportunity to work in a dynamic, collaborative team that values innovation and continuous improvement in science education.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Prepare and maintain science equipment, materials, and resources for practical lessons.
  • Support the Science department in delivering high-quality, engaging science lessons.
  • Ensure laboratory and science areas are safe, clean, and well-organized.
  • Assist with the storage, labeling, and management of scientific apparatus and chemicals.
  • Provide technical support to science staff and students during practical sessions.
  • Collaborate with science teachers to develop and implement practical experiments.
  • Monitor and maintain science equipment, reporting any faults or issues promptly.
  • Contribute to the continuous improvement of science teaching and learning within the department.
